When you walk into Luxury Hotels, custom lighting greets you and instantly elevates the atmosphere. It helps make the place feel truly special. The right lights give Luxury Hotels their own unique style and set the mood as soon as you enter. Here are some examples of hotel lobbies in Luxury Hotels that use lighting to stand out:

Hotel Lobby

Notable Lighting Feature

Four Seasons Toronto

Dandelion-like lights fill the entrance and amaze guests.

Peninsula Paris

‘Dancing Leaves’ sculpture has 800 glass leaves inspired by Paris trees.

Lighting for Well-being & Relaxation

Lighting does more than make a room bright. It can help you feel calm and rested. Warm lights between 2700 K and 3000 K help your body make melatonin. This helps you fall asleep easier. Cooler lights between 5000 K and 6500 K give you energy and help you stay awake. Some hotels use circadian lighting systems. These copy natural daylight and can help your mood and lower stress.

Experts say tunable lighting can match your body’s natural clock. In the morning, you get warmer lights to start your day. At midday, brighter lights help you stay awake. In the evening, softer lights help you relax. Some hotels use smart lights that slowly get brighter in the morning and dim at night. This helps you wake up gently and get ready for sleep.

New technology lets hotels make rooms with changing lights. You can control how bright, what color, and when the lights turn on. This makes your stay more comfortable and helps you feel better.

Sustainability Benefits

Smart lighting does more than make your stay comfortable. It also helps hotels save energy and protect the environment. Energy management systems track how much power the hotel uses. They adjust lights and temperature based on if someone is in the room. This lowers costs and helps the planet.

Lighting can use 15% to 45% of a hotel’s electricity. New smart systems can cut energy use by up to 70%. Designers use special tools to plan buildings that use more sunlight and less electric light.

Many hotel brands now aim to lower their emissions. For example, Hyatt wants to cut emissions by 27.5% by updating their lights. These changes help hotels meet their green goals and attract guests who care about the environment.

Smart lighting technology gives you comfort and control while helping hotels run better and stay green.
